About this property

*CLOSING DATE SET 2ND JUNE 2026 AT 12 NOON*

This charming three-bedroom detached cottage is set within approximately 6 acres of land, offering an excellent opportunity for buyers seeking a rural lifestyle with ample space for animals. The property benefits from a range of equestrian and ancillary facilities, including stables, a purpose-built arena and a garage, along with additional outbuildings and generous storage. The versatile accommodation and outbuildings also present an excellent opportunity to run a business from home, making it ideal for smallholders, equestrian enthusiasts or those seeking a flexible countryside lifestyle.

The ground floor offers flexible and spacious accommodation, including a large living room and a separate family room, providing ideal space for both relaxation and entertaining. The well-proportioned kitchen is supported by a utility room and pantry, while a spacious dining room provides an excellent setting for family meals and gatherings. A practical mud room offers useful everyday functionality, particularly suited to rural living. A home office, groundfloor bathroom and additional storage complete the lower level.

On the first floor, there are three well-sized bedrooms, including a generous principal bedroom with ensuite facilities, along with a family bathroom and central landing.

Externally, the property benefits from stables, a garage and further useful outbuildings, offering excellent versatility for equestrian, agricultural or storage purposes. The land extends to approximately 6 acres, providing grazing, turnout and privacy, with the arena adding further appeal for those with equestrian or rural interests.

A rare opportunity to acquire a well-appointed country cottage with land, combining comfortable living accommodation with practical outdoor facilities in a peaceful rural setting.
